Abstract

In order to grasp the basic sanitation facilities, toilet renovation planning and progress, residents' toilet habits and willingness to renovate, and the maintenance status of renovated toilets in townships and rural areas of Tibet, and to understand the basic situation and toilet renovation planning of public toilets in townships and rural areas. This article selects independent public toilets in agricultural and pastoral areas of Tibet as the research object. In response to the problems of low indoor temperature and high heat consumption in township toilets, the construction and heating status of township toilets were obtained through on-site research. The heating characteristics of township toilet buildings were summarized, and typical buildings were selected for load characteristics analysis, providing a preliminary basis for the design of solar heating schemes in the future.
